How can a rail mechanic check for track buckling?

To identify track buckling, inspecting the track for misalignment is essential. Track buckling occurs when the rail becomes distorted, often due to temperature changes or poor track support, leading to misalignment of the track components. During an inspection, a rail mechanic can look for signs such as uneven rail joints, kinks in the track, or deviations in alignment that indicate the presence of buckling.

Misalignment can be a direct visual indication of underlying issues, such as thermal expansion where the rails have expanded beyond their intended design parameters. Properly aligned tracks are crucial for safe rail operations, so a thorough inspection for misalignment helps ensure the system's integrity and safety.

In contrast, measuring rail height, testing train speed, and evaluating train weight do not directly identify track buckling. While these factors can impact or be influenced by the integrity of the rail system, they do not specifically highlight the presence of buckling as effectively as an inspection for misalignment would.
